Key Criteria for Selecting a Reliable Barcode Printer Supplier
Choosing the right supplier goes beyond price—it involves assessing long-term partnership potential through measurable benchmarks. Below are critical factors every procurement professional should evaluate.
Technical Capability and Application Fit
Different industries require specific printing technologies:
- Thermal Transfer: Ideal for retail labels and logistics tags (compatible with paper and synthetic films).
- Inkjet (CIJ/PIJ): Best for high-speed production lines marking expiration dates or batch codes on curved surfaces.
- Laser Coding: Used for permanent marks on metal, glass, or plastic where durability is paramount.
Ensure your supplier can demonstrate successful implementations in your industry. Request test reports validating resistance to smudging, fading, or chemical exposure under real-world conditions.
Certifications and Regulatory Compliance
Look for suppliers with verified ISO 9001 certification for quality management and CE/RoHS compliance for safety and environmental standards. In regulated sectors like food, beverage, or healthcare, additional certifications such as FDA approval or EUPIA compliance may be required. Always cross-check documentation using third-party verification platforms like TÜV SÜD or SGS.
Production Scalability and Lead Time Reliability
Assess whether the manufacturer can scale with your demand. Key indicators include factory size, staffing levels, and inventory buffers for critical components like print engines or controllers. For instance, Shenyang Faith Technology Co., Ltd. maintains rapid response times (under 1 hour), making them well-suited for urgent technical support and just-in-time delivery models.
Quality Assurance and After-Sales Support
Conduct virtual audits to inspect cleanrooms, calibration labs, and final assembly processes. Require pre-shipment samples tested against international standards such as ISO/IEC 15416 for barcode readability. Additionally, clarify warranty terms, spare parts availability, and remote troubleshooting capabilities.

Pricing Strategies and Cost Comparisons Among Suppliers
While upfront equipment cost is important, total cost of ownership (TCO) should drive purchasing decisions. Factors influencing pricing include automation level, consumables compatibility, maintenance requirements, and software licensing.
Price Range Analysis by Supplier Type
We evaluated average unit prices for entry-level industrial thermal transfer printers (4-inch print width, 300 dpi):
- High-Tech Coastal Manufacturers (e.g., Guangdong/Zhejiang): $1,800–$2,500 — premium build quality, advanced connectivity (IoT-ready), longer warranties.
- Inland Value-Oriented Producers (e.g., Henan/Chengdu): $1,200–$1,600 — solid performance with fewer smart features but excellent value for stable operations.

Who invented the barcode?
The barcode was co-invented by Norman Joseph Woodland and Bernard Silver in 1949 and patented in the United States in 1952. Inspired by Morse code, they expanded the concept into a circular “bullseye” pattern that could be scanned mechanically. Although the idea was revolutionary, widespread adoption didn’t occur until the 1970s with the advent of supermarket checkout systems.
Can I create my own barcode system?
Yes, you can generate custom barcodes using off-the-shelf software tools. Programs like Barcode Maker, Zint, or online generators allow businesses to produce UPC, Code 128, QR codes, and other formats for internal use. However, for public retail distribution, official numbering through GS1 is required to ensure global uniqueness and scanner compatibility.
What does a complete barcode system cost?
Costs vary significantly based on scale:
- Basic Setup (Small Business): $1,500–$3,000 — includes handheld scanner, desktop printer, label rolls, and simple inventory software.
- Mid-Tier System (Warehouse/Distribution): $10,000–$25,000 — integrates multiple fixed-position printers, mobile scanners, and cloud-based WMS platforms.
- Enterprise Solution: $50,000+ — fully automated line integration with real-time data analytics, AI-driven diagnostics, and multi-site synchronization.
How do I verify a supplier’s reliability?
Use a multi-layered verification process:
- Check for valid ISO 9001, CE, and RoHS certifications.
- Review third-party audit reports and customer testimonials.
- Analyze performance metrics: aim for >98% on-time delivery and response times under 24 hours.
- Request sample units and perform independent durability tests.
